How it works

Message in, context attached, reply from Riverr.

1

Mail lands in Riverr

Inbound email routes into a shared inbox your whole team can work.

2

Threads attach to work

Messages link to the right customer, quote, or order automatically.

3

Reply with context

See the job, balance, and history while you write back.

4

Hand off cleanly

The next teammate picks up the same thread — no forward chains.

FAQ

Questions, answered.

Is this my Gmail?

No — it's a Riverr inbox built for shop work. Threads attach to customers and jobs so nothing lives only in someone's personal email.

Can we use our own domain?

Yes — custom inbound domains are supported for threaded replies.

Does the whole team see the same threads?

Yes — it's a shared inbox so handoffs don't mean forwarding chains.

How does this relate to CRM?

Inbox is the conversation layer. CRM holds profiles, balances, and opportunities — they share the same customers.
